Film Highlights Unified Trading Environment

SYDNEY — Bitget has unveiled a new brand film challenging the traditional concept of financial exchanges. Released this week, the film introduces Bitget’s Universal Exchange (UEX) platform, aiming to provide a unified trading experience across multiple asset classes.

The brand film showcases a platform where cryptocurrencies, stocks, forex, and commodities can be traded from a single account, reflecting a shift in user engagement patterns, according to Bitget. Gracy Chen, CEO of Bitget, stated, “Users are approaching markets differently, focusing on opportunities across assets, and platforms need to reflect that.”

Bitget’s Unified Exchange Model

Bitget’s UEX model allows for cross-asset participation, enabling users to manage different asset classes under one system efficiently. The company confirmed that the platform supports unified execution, capital allocation, and risk management through a single account structure.

The release comes amid a trend in the financial sector towards more integrated trading environments, driven by interconnected global markets. “What an exchange is supposed to look like hasn’t been questioned,” Chen emphasised, highlighting Bitget’s commitment to innovation in digital and traditional financial markets.

Bitget, serving over 125 million users, continues to expand its ecosystem, offering access to a wide range of digital and traditional assets.
